Understanding the Importance of Standardization in Custom Catalog Boxes
Standardizing custom catalog boxes across various SKUs (Stock Keeping Units) is a crucial process for businesses looking to enhance efficiency and maintain brand consistency. By ensuring that each box adheres to a specific design and size, companies can streamline their packaging processes and reduce costs associated with production and logistics.
The importance of standardization extends beyond mere aesthetics; it also influences how products are perceived by consumers. A cohesive packaging strategy helps in creating a recognizable brand image, which can lead to increased customer loyalty and trust. When buyers see uniformity in packaging, they associate it with quality and reliability.
Additionally, standardized custom catalog boxes simplify inventory management. With predictable dimensions and designs, warehouses can optimize storage space and reduce the time spent on picking and packing orders. This operational efficiency translates to quicker turnaround times and improved customer satisfaction.
Strategies for Implementing Standardized Custom Catalog Boxes

To successfully implement standardized custom catalog boxes, businesses should start by developing a clear set of guidelines that outline dimensions, materials, and design elements. These guidelines should be flexible enough to accommodate different product types while maintaining a core identity. For instance, color schemes and logos could be consistent, while certain sizes vary to fit unique items.
Collaboration with suppliers is essential in this process. By working closely with packaging manufacturers, companies can ensure that their requirements are met without compromising on quality. Regular communication can help identify potential issues early on, enabling swift adjustments to designs or materials that may not perform as expected.
Moreover, leveraging technology can enhance the standardization process. Utilizing design software allows teams to create templates for custom catalog boxes that can easily be adjusted for different SKUs. This approach not only saves time but also minimizes errors that can occur during manual adjustments.
Challenges in Standardizing Custom Catalog Boxes Across SKUs
While the benefits of standardizing custom catalog boxes are clear, businesses may face several challenges during implementation. One such challenge is balancing the need for customization with the desire for standardization. Different products may require distinct packaging solutions, and finding a middle ground can be difficult.

Another challenge lies in managing stakeholder expectations. Marketing teams often push for unique designs that stand out on the shelves, which can conflict with the operational efficiencies sought by logistics departments. Effective communication and collaboration among teams are vital to navigate these competing priorities.
Finally, adapting to changing market demands poses a significant hurdle. As consumer preferences evolve, businesses must remain agile and willing to revise their packaging strategies. This adaptability is crucial to ensure that standardized solutions remain relevant and effective in meeting both business goals and customer needs.
